Types of Bariatric Surgery Procedures



Discover the various sorts of bariatric surgery procedures available to aid you make an educated decision concerning your weight-loss journey.

The most common kinds of bariatric surgical treatments include:
- Stomach bypass involves creating a smaller sized belly pouch and rerouting the intestinal tracts to limit food consumption and nutrient absorption.
- Sleeve gastrectomy reduces the stomach's dimension by getting rid of a big portion of it, restricting the amount of food you can consume.
- The adjustable stomach band includes placing a band around the stomach to produce a small bag, promoting very early satiety.
- Biliopancreatic diversion with duodenal switch integrates a sleeve gastrectomy with a considerable bypass of the intestines, resulting in both limitation and malabsorption.

Each sort of surgical procedure has its advantages and factors to consider, so it's crucial to seek advice from your doctor to establish one of the most suitable alternative for your private needs.

Risks and Problems to Consider



Recognizing the prospective risks and difficulties connected with bariatric surgery is critical before making a decision regarding undergoing the procedure. While bariatric surgery can be a life-altering remedy for obesity, it is essential to be aware of the prospective obstacles that may occur.

Problems such as infections, blood clots, and unfavorable reactions to anesthesia can take place during or after the surgical procedure. In many cases, leaks in the gastrointestinal system or bowel obstructions may also happen, calling for immediate clinical attention. Nutritional deficiencies are an additional concern post-surgery, as the body might have difficulty taking in important nutrients.



In addition, there's a danger of gallstones, ulcers, and also mental concerns such as depression or body image problems. It's important to talk about these risks extensively with your healthcare provider and to comprehend the potential difficulties that might emerge to make an educated choice regarding bariatric surgical treatment.
